    --- Diff: proxy/http2/Http2Stream.cc ---
    @@ -267,10 +267,12 @@ Http2Stream::do_io_close(int /* flags */)
           // Make sure any trailing end of stream frames are sent
           // Ourselve will be removed at send_data_frames or closing 
connection phase
           static_cast<Http2ClientSession 
*>(parent)->connection_state.send_data_frames(this);
    +
    +      // Make sure the stream is deleted at this point since next step is 
self destroy.
    +      this->delete_stream();
    --- End diff --
    
    This is what actually made sure we delete the stream from the `DLL<>` 
before  triggering `destroy()` (before leaving `do_io_close()`).
    
    In the version 6.2.1 we have `send_data_frames()` delete the stream from 
`DLL<>` on `HTTP2_STREAM_STATE_CLOSED`.
    
    Then in a later version we added `HTTP2_STREAM_STATE_HALF_CLOSED_LOCAL`. 
    
    What caused the destroying of `DLL<>` in our case was 
`HTTP2_STREAM_STATE_HALF_CLOSED_REMOTE` (which does not cause deletion in any 
version).
    
    It seemed to me we have been always vulnerable to this problem despite the 
fixes. That is why I thought I would add this “catch-all-delete-stream” line 
here for all the current and future missing states. After this point we are 
going to `destroy()` the stream  regardless of its state anyway.

> Http2ConnectionState::restart_streams falls into an infinite loop while 
> holding a lock, which leads to cache updates to start failing.
> The infinite loop is caused by traversing a list whose last element “next” 
> points to the element itself and the traversal never finishes.
